>> >> > > > > NOTICE:
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> Branch branch_8_10 has been cut and versions updated to 8.11
>> on stable branch.
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> Please observe the normal rules:
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> * No new features may be committed to the branch.
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> * Documentation patches, build patches and serious bug fixes
>> may be
>> >> > > > >   committed to the branch. However, you should submit all
>> patches you
>> >> > > > >   want to commit to Jira first to give others the chance to
>> review
>> >> > > > >   and possibly vote against the patch. Keep in mind that it is
>> our
>> >> > > > >   main intention to keep the branch as stable as possible.
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> * All patches that are intended for the branch should first be
>> committed
>> >> > > > >   to the unstable branch, merged into the stable branch, and
>> then into
>> >> > > > >   the current release branch.
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> * Normal unstable and stable branch development may continue
>> as usual.
>> >> > > > >   However, if you plan to commit a big change to the unstable
>> branch
>> >> > > > >   while the branch feature freeze is in effect, think twice:
>> can't the
>> >> > > > >   addition wait a couple more days? Merges of bug fixes into
>> the branch
>> >> > > > >   may become more difficult.
>> >> > > > >
>> >> > > > > * Only Jira issues with Fix version 8.10 and priority
>> "Blocker" will delay
>> >> > > > >   a release candidate build.
